I get one click from the compressor. I can feel the click with my hand on the body of the compressor. Does this mean the compressor is DOA?
Not at all, Carl. It means the compressor clutch engaged like it should, when voltage is applied. Had the belt been driving the "free-wheeling" clutch pulley, the (engaged) clutch would have transmitted the pulley power to drive the compressor.
